ISE新建工程及程序固化步骤

本次分享ISE新建工程及程序固化步骤,使用软件版本为ISE14.7,接下来就开始介绍一下:

首先找到ISE,并双击打开该程序

打开后界面如图,点击File,选择新建工程

选择工程存放位置,输入工程名

选择器件型号

总结界面,检查无误后Finish

之后进入test工程界面

添加源文件

输入文件名,选择源码文件存放位置

该界面定义端口输入输出,暂不在该界面定义

直接Finish即可

由于我使用的是第三方编辑器,所以直接从第三方编辑器打开的这个文件

编写一个简单的组合逻辑

左侧可以看到test.v文件已经添加到test工程了

点击Synthesize - XST进行综合

展开Synthesize - XST,查看RTL视图,弹窗界面选择第二个,点击OK

RTL视图如图所示

选择左侧I/O Pin...(综合前)进行引脚绑定

该界面点击Yes,自动添加UCF文件到工程中

该界面绑定引脚

双击左侧过程栏中Generate Programming File,生成bit文件

进程完成后,双击Configure Target Device,准备进行程序烧录

直接OK

进入该界面后,点击Create PROM File,这里直接讲解固化文件生成操作哈

这里我使用的是外部flash,W25Q64,左侧选择Configure Single FPGA,然后点一下向右的小箭头

选择flash存储容量

add ...,向右的小箭头

输入.mcs文件名,存放位置,然后OK

之后的弹窗点OK

进入选择bit文件界面,选择test.bit

不添加其它设备,选No

OK

之后进入该界面,点击Generate File

成功生成.mcs文件

然后双击Boundary Scan

在空白界面右键选择Initialize Chain

选择test.bit文件,之后会有弹窗

选择Yes

选择test.mcs

选择你的flash型号,然后OK

选中flash,右键Program,注意这里不要选成了FPGA,看选中了哪个就看哪个是绿色的,到这本次分享就结束了。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值